Why websites should be made accessible? • Web Accessibility • Web accessibility means that people with disabilities can perceive, understand, navigate, and interact with the Web, and contribute to the web. • Why? • The web is becoming a necessary resource for many aspects of life: • Education • Employment • Government • Commerce (Business) – disabled users make up 10% of web users • Health care • Recreation • Legal Requirements • Who? • Visually Disabled Users – use of text descriptions or web reader • Hearing Disabilities – text description or images • Physical Disabilities – reduce/remove navigation where possible • Cognitive and Neurological Disabilities – Simplify web layout

  4. Specialist software such as BROWSE ALOUD • Browse Aloud reads web pages aloud for people who find it difficult to read online. Reading large amounts of text on screen can be difficult for those with literacy and visual impairments • Browse Aloud has many features to assist those with dyslexia, literacy difficulties, mild visual impairments and where English is a second language. Browse Aloud features and options are accessed from an easy to use, floating toolbar. They include: • Hover Highlighting • TextSelection • Translator • Dictionary • Screen Masking • MP3 Maker

  5. How can DREAMWEAVER help • Placing alternate text on images • Defining the Language of a page

  6. Providing acronym and abbreviation tags • Create skip navigation • A skip navigation is a link that takes the user to a particular section within the same page. This section usually contains the page’s main content. • Screen reader users and people with motor disabilities who cannot use the mouse benefit from this link.
